Hyaluronic acid (HA) is a naturally occurring glycosaminoglycan that is found in a lot of connective tissue in humans. It is known for being able to bind and hold onto water very well. This biopolymer, which has the CAS number 9004-61-9 and the chemical formula (C14H21NO11)n, can hold up to a thousand times its own weight in water. This makes it one of nature's best molecules for keeping things moist. Sodium hyaluronate is a salt form of hyaluronic acid that has smaller molecules. Pure HA, on the other hand, keeps its whole structure and performs differently in recipes. Knowing this difference at the molecular level helps buying teams choose the right form based on the application and entry depth they want.
The special features of hyaluronic acid go far beyond just keeping things moist; they also have many other uses that make it widely used in many fields. HA drastically improves skin structure, flexibility, and smoothness when added to cosmetics because it is a natural moisturizer. According to research, applying something to a cut helps it heal by increasing blood flow, controlling inflammation, and encouraging the growth of granulation tissue. Studies show that hyaluronic acid with a molecular weight of more than 500,000 Da can successfully stop enzymes that break down cartilage and seems to change the immune reaction by binding to specific cell receptors. Because it reduces inflammation, HA is useful for joint health because it improves the lubricating and supporting benefits of synovial fluid. Because it is viscoelastic and hydrating, sodium hyaluronate powder is perfect for eye products like fake tears and surgery preparations. Its biocompatibility makes it useful in medicinal uses for wound healing devices and drug delivery systems.

Source material has a big effect on both the features of a product and its place in the market. Biotechnology-derived hyaluronic acid made by bacterial fermentation has constant quality, can be made on a large scale, and doesn't contain any allergens from animals. This synthetic method works well for brands that want to attract vegan customers and those that care about the health of their supply chains. Rooster comb-extracted HA makes claims about natural sources that some markets value, but it also adds variability and possible contamination risks that need a lot of cleaning up. The cost structures are very different. For example, fermentation-based production offers savings of scale for buying in bulk while still keeping high quality standards. Finding out what your target audience likes about natural versus biotechnology-derived foods will help you make the best buying choices.

Strategic formulation design that accounts for molecular weight differences is key to successful product development using the best pure hyaluronic acid. High molecular weight (>1,000 kDa) protects skin surfaces via film-forming hydration. Medium weight (100–1,000 kDa) penetrates upper layers for plumping. Low weight (<100 kDa) reaches deeper layers, boosting cell activity and long-term skin health. Blending weights creates full hydration systems. Concentration optimization typically ranges from 0.1% to 2%, varying by product type.
Getting the most out of hyaluronic acid requires carefully matching it with other ingredients that work in ways that complement its own. When you mix HA with ceramides, the barrier function gets stronger, and moisture loss is stopped from both a humectant and an occlusive point of view. Hyaluronic acid creates the perfect atmosphere for water to stay in the cells, which helps structural protein production. Antioxidants, such as vitamin E and green tea extract, keep HA from breaking down and also help slow down the aging process. Niacinamide compatibility allows formulas that address both hydration and barrier repair with a low chance of causing discomfort. These methods work together to make unique goods that perform better than single-active options. This helps them get a higher price and makes them more competitive in the market.

As a free acid, pure hyaluronic acid keeps its whole molecular structure. Sodium hyaluronate, on the other hand, is the sodium salt version and has molecules that are usually smaller. Sodium hyaluronate is better at dissolving in water and staying stable in mixtures, which is why it is chosen for some cosmetic uses. Pure HA has unique properties that make it useful for certain kinds of products, and it can be processed to get the molecular weight ranges that are wanted. Both types effectively hydrate, and the one that is chosen depends on the needs of the mixture, the manufacturing process, and the end use.
The molecular weight of end products directly affects how deeply they penetrate and what useful effects they provide. High molecular weight HA stays on the skin's surface and forms protected films that stop water loss through the epidermis and provide instant hydration. Medium molecular weight gets into the top layers of skin, giving it obvious plumping and long-lasting wetness. Low molecular weight HA gets to lower layers of skin, where it helps fibroblasts work and collagen production. Product makers should choose molecular weight ranges that are right for the benefits they want to achieve. Many high-end formulas use more than one molecular weight for optimal performance across all skin layers.
